>> Interestingly I found that userPassword is commented out in core.schema,
>> and the commented‑out entry does not have "single‑value".
>> Also I couldn't find it when querying cn=schema,cn=config on my server.
>> Is it "special"?
> 
> Yes, it's compiled into slapd.  see servers/slapd/schema_prep.c:
> 
>     { "userPassword", "( 2.5.4.35 NAME 'userPassword' "
>             "DESC 'RFC4519/2307: password of user' "
>             "EQUALITY octetStringMatch "
>             "SYNTAX 1.3.6.1.4.1.1466.115.121.1.40{128} )",
